4.2 Kuwedzera Injini Mafuta

The engine is shipped without oil. You must add the correct amount of engine oil before starting.

  1. Isa jenareta padanho repamusoro.
  2. Tsvaga chivharo/dipstick yekuzadza mafuta.
  3. Bvisa dipstick woipukuta yakachena.
  4. Using the provided funnel, slowly pour the recommended oil (SAE 10W-30) into the oil fill opening until it reaches the upper mark on the dipstick. Do not overfill.
  5. Reinstall the dipstick securely.

4.3 Kuwedzera Mafuta

WARNING: Gasoline is extremely flammable and its vapors can explode. Handle fuel with extreme care.

  1. Ensure the generator is turned OFF and cool.
  2. Bvisa chivharo chemafuta.
  3. Slowly add fresh, unleaded gasoline (minimum 87 octane) to the fuel tank. Do not fill above the red indicator ring inside the tank.
  4. Tsiva chivharo chemafuta zvakachengeteka.

4.4 Grounding the Generator

For safety, the generator must be properly grounded. Connect a ground wire from the generator's ground terminal to an appropriate grounding source (e.g., a ground rod).

6. Kuchengeta

Regular maintenance is crucial for the longevity and performance of your generator.

6.1 Engine Oiri Shanduko

Change the engine oil after the first 20 hours of operation, then every 50 hours or annually, whichever comes first. Use SAE 10W-30 oil.

6.2 Mhepo Sefa Yekuchenesa

Inspect the air filter every 50 hours or more frequently in dusty conditions. Clean or replace as necessary.

6.3 Spark Plug Inspection

Inspect the spark plug every 100 hours. Clean or replace if fouled or worn. Ensure proper gap.

6.4 Fuel System Maintenance

If storing the generator for more than 30 days, drain the fuel tank and carburetor, or use a fuel stabilizer to prevent fuel degradation.

6.5 Kuchengeta

For long-term storage, ensure the fuel system is prepared, the oil is changed, and the generator is stored in a clean, dry place.
